Tier 4 Sponsor Licenses
What is a Sponsorship Licence?
A sponsorship licence under Tier 4 – allows educational institutions to enrol foreign and migrant students. Immigration lawyers and solicitors can assist educational institutions to get their licences.
The licence allows educational institutions to be on the UKBA’s register of sponsors. This is a public list of all the educational institutions and enrolling organisations that UKBA has licensed to enrol foreign students. Therefore if you are an educational institution who wants to enrol students and undertake a sponsorship role, you will need a sponsor licence.
The requirements for applying for a sponsor licence are relatively hard to get over – they fall into 3 major categories:
• 1. The educational institution will be asked to prove that they are a genuine organisation functioning under all relevant UK laws;
• 2. The sponsoring educational institution must show that provide no threat to immigration procedures and controls; and
• 3. The educational institution requesting a sponsor licence must also show that it can manage its students and meet all of its prescribed sponsorship duties.
The licences are subject to a sponsor rating – this will be an ‘A rating’ for higher quality applications or a ‘B rating’.
Once a licence is obtained, the number of certificates to be issued (which is the number of students to be enrolled) can be increased through application.
